    So, more than a little bit torqued at the moment... I'm sure quite a few here in the States have heard about the OPM (Office of Personnel Management) data breach for Federal Employees. I'm not a federal employee, so I assumed I was safe. Heck no! Apparently there has been more than one data breach, and one or more of them included contractors. So someone out there has data about me that is incredibly scary. Every address I've had, every job I've held, why I left, and the names of all supervisors and their contact information. Names and addresses of neighbors where I grew up, names and addresses of neighbors where I've lived since. The full names, addresses, etc of all family members, including maiden names, including where they were born. Every arrest/conviction (or lack of). Every incident of illegal drug use (or lack of). How much alcohol I drink (or lack of). My complete credit history. Complete tax history. Every delinquent account, bankruptcy, lien (or lack of). Every civil action I may or may not have been a part of. Every Information Technology infraction committed (or lack of). Every personal contact I've had with any non-citizen. They even may have data on me that I don't even know about myself.

    I already have a credit monitoring service, so I'm not as worried about that. It just bothers me that there's such deeply personal information in the hands of people I don't even know. I trusted our government to secure this information. It's not like I really had a choice in giving them the information to begin with.

    With having all the data they have, including my social security number, they can pretty much find out any additional information they want about me that they don't already have. What makes me more angry is that OPM still hasn't been open about what was taken and when. I don't think they're trying to keep it from the media so they can 'spin' it. I think they really don't know. Anyway, this has put me in a rather lousy mood.
